Jemaine has a small cameo in a NZ mockumentary comedy called Futile Attraction, about a film crew making a Reality TV Show about a couple brought together by a dating agency. However, the couple is so incompatible that the crew has to manipulate the relationship to get the footage they need.
The movie was shot in 2002 but, VERY unfortunately, ran out of money, so visit www.makemarksmovie.com to get pictures, a script, and information about you can help get this finished off (plus, maybe ecen get your name in the credits!).

Dave Likes Art, the short animated film that Jem himself wrote last year, has been nominated for 4 AXIS awards! Yes, that's right, Dave Likes Art is a finalist for for Best Script (copywriting), Best Animation, Best Cinema Campaign and Best Director. Click here to go to the CAANZ website with the finalists. Clemenger BBDO is the nominee for the awards but Jem will receive (at least some of) the awards on the night (when they win them, as they will!).
